Summary:

Two Rivers Community School, located in Boone, North Carolina, is the only school in the Two Rivers Community School district, serving kindergarten through 8th grade with just 163 students despite being labeled an elementary school. With a 13.5 to 1 student-teacher ratio and small cohorts of roughly 18 students per grade, this is a close-knit school where comparisons to other local schools are not possible, so state averages provide the best benchmark. One notable advantage is attendance: the school's chronic absenteeism rate of 17.3% is significantly lower than the state's 24.2%.

This school performs exceptionally well in upper grades while lower grades present some challenges. The 6th grade stands out with 91.7% reading proficiency and 83.3% math proficiency, both far above state averages, while 5th grade math and 8th grade science are also clear strengths. Overall, reading proficiency averages 65.5% across available grade levels compared to 55.9% statewide, and science comes in at 72.8% versus 68.2% statewide. On the flip side, 4th grade math proficiency sits at just 44.4% against a 61.4% state figure, with 3rd grade math and reading also trailing state averages. Since the overall math average of 61.4% is nearly identical to the state's 60.6%, these younger-grade struggles are mostly offset by the upper grades' strong showing.

Rankings and recent trends are worth a closer look. Two Rivers Community School earned 3 stars in its most recent year after two consecutive 4-star years, with its school-level percentile dropping from the 73rd to the 64th percentile. At the district level, however, the Two Rivers Community School district ranks 35th among 246 North Carolina districts, placing it in the 86th percentile with 4 stars. Parents can also see signs that the school adds academic value over time: the cohort moving from 5th to 6th grade improved from 76.2% to 83.3% in math and from 81.0% to 91.7% in reading. With strong attendance, clear reading advantages at most grade levels, and only a few younger-grade math areas flagged for monitoring, Two Rivers Community School offers a solid, well-rounded education in a small, personal setting.
